Near the sea, central for exploring

Ideally placed for exploring Puglia, Casa du Sole is a convenient base for reaching the region’s major highlights. The Ionian Sea is within walking distance, while Taranto, Lecce, Alberobello, Matera and the whitewashed towns are all rewarding day trips.

Explore the areaGetting here

Day trips from Casa du Sole

DestinationWhat to discoverIndicative driving time
TarantoOld town, Aragonese castle, MArTA~25 min
GrottaglieCeramics quarter~40 min
ManduriaPrimitivo wine, cellars and historic centre~40 min
AlberobelloUNESCO-listed trulli~1 h 15
OstuniWhite city~1 h 15
LecceBaroque architecture~1 h 30
MateraSassi~1 h 45
